    net/mlx5: DR, Use the right GVMI number for drop action
    
    [ Upstream commit 5665954293f13642f9c052ead83c1e9d8cff186f ]
    
    When FW provides ICM addresses for drop RX/TX, the provided capability
    is 64 bits that contain its GVMI as well as the ICM address itself.
    In case of TX DROP this GVMI is different from the GVMI that the
    domain is operating on.
    
    This patch fixes the action to use these GVMI IDs, as provided by FW.
    
    Fixes: 9db810ed2d37 ("net/mlx5: DR, Expose steering action functionality")
